    DeWine, Ginther announce center to investigate gun crimes – By Bethany Bruner (Columbus Dispatch) / Sept 19, 2023

    In the past, Columbus police and other law enforcement agencies in central Ohio may have been waiting months to find out if shell casings or other firearm evidence from a crime scene is connected to other crimes.

    Now, they’re waiting about an hour.

    The acceleration in evidence being processed is just one of the advantages of the newly formed Central Ohio Gun Intelligence Center, or CGIC, that was announced Tuesday afternoon by Gov. Mike DeWine, Columbus Mayor Andrew J. Ginther and others.

    The center, which is housed in the Ohio Department of Public Safety headquarters in Columbus, has dedicated full-time intelligence analysts, detectives and others working to analyze ballistic evidence to identify perpetrators and patterns of gun violence.
